Former First Lady Rosalynn Carter diagnosed with dementia
Former First Lady Rosalyn Carter has been diagnosed with dementia, according to the Carter Center. The center says she and former president Jimmy Carter are living happily together in Plains, Georgia, and hope sharing the diagnosis will increase awareness about dementia.
